Transaction f95765a783077fcf59fae399fbcd58639f0173f217a545b71b52cf7c86dd8768

1 Input
2 Outputs
  • f95765a783077fcf59fae399fbcd58639f0173f217a545b71b52cf7c86dd8768:0
  • value  100107
    address  13ogBT92HFtau5uohDenJBsr6tL4majwWp
  • f95765a783077fcf59fae399fbcd58639f0173f217a545b71b52cf7c86dd8768:1
  • value  155560
    address  16BwoyAopmdugtbDcH1NCu9bijLponNweY